We've now moved into a motorhome (Here's the video tour: https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=Zi-cR3fmF8A), but we really hated to let this 5th wheel go! This is a 2013 Forest River Sandpiper 376BHOK. Here's some pros and cons we learned after owning it: PROS -Enormous living space. Feels like a two bedroom apartment with 9ft ceilings. -Giant party couch that faces a tv and fireplace -Fireplace :) -Open living room area with option of tables in front of party couch -Washer/Dryer hookup -King Bed -Sleeps 10 -Half bath in bunk room -Large Shower -Outdoor kitchen -Huge windows in living room area to let in a lot of light CONS -It's big. Almost 43ft long. -No residential fridge -No automatic leveling jacks -Not going to have the build quality of higher end full-time 5th wheels like Excel, Redwood, Horizons, or Mobile Suites, but still great quality for its price-point.
